Overview of Current Market Conditions
Ethereum is now trading near $2,749 on the 4H chart. Most importantly, it is holding above an important breakout zone that sits between $2,700 and $2,740. This is quite the key position because it follows a short-lived rejection at $2,830. It illustrates that even when considerable upward pressure is there, entrenched resistance still makes movement difficult. The entire market is looking for clues from Ethereum’s success or failure. Should it be able to maintain its ground above this breakout zone, it will likely indicate additional upward progress in the works. The recent sell-off has pushed Ethereum to retest key support in its consolidation range. This especially highlights the $2,500-$2,550 range, further emphasizing the importance of this key level.
Key Support Levels
The $2,500 level is not just a psychological threshold. It’s the most important support area Ethereum has forcefully fought to defend for last five weeks. This steadfast defense has created a strong bottom, indicating that buyers are readily entering the fray to stop prices from falling further. History shows that when this level is held, subsequent rallies to $4,000 tend to ensue. We experienced such a pattern in August of 2021 and again in early 2024. A clean break below $2,500 would likely see short-term sentiment change to bearish. This drawback could open the door to even cheaper price targets, perhaps down to $2,300. Ethereum now needs to show consistent support around the $2,500 level, or it will face a deeper pullback and risk premature death to bullish momentum.
